If you boot the install CD in rescue mode, does it find the
installed system correctly and mount it under /mnt/sysimage?
You mentioned an attempt to set up md devices before - are
the partition types set to ext3 in fdisk? Are you sure
you have the correct contents in /boot/grub/grub.conf
(the one in /etc is a symlink that can be broken if
things aren't mounted as expected when you modify it).
